Bu yapıda bir kullanıcı diğer kullanıcıların dizinlerindeki php dosyalarını çalıştıramaz mı peki?
18 Temmuz 2012 12:14 tarihinde ÜNAL YILMAZ <[email protected]> yazdı: > Bu şekilde benimde ihtiyacım vardı.. aşağıdaki yöntemi kullanıyorum. > İyi Çalışmalar... > > -------------------------------------------------------------------- > 1.) VIRTUALHOST OLUŞTURMA > #vi /etc/httpd/conf/httpd.conf > Listen 8090 > #</VirtualHost> > NameVirtualHost 192.168.0.11:8090 > > <VirtualHost 192.168.0.11:8090> > ServerName arge_ftp.xxx.com.tr > ServerAlias > DirectoryIndex index.html > DocumentRoot /var/www/html/arge_ftp/htdocs > CustomLog /var/log/httpd/arge_ftp_logs/access_log Combined > ErrorLog /var/log/httpd/arge_ftp_logs/error_log > </VirtualHost> > -------------------------------------------------------------------- > 2.) KLASÖRLER OLUŞTURULUR. > #mkdir /var/www/html/arge_ftp > #mkdir /var/www/html/arge_ftp/htdocs > #mkdir /var/log/httpd/arge_ftp_logs > -------------------------------------------------------------------- > 3.) USER OLUŞTURULUR > #useradd -s /sbin/nologin arge_ftp > -------------------------------------------------------------------- > 4) USER'IN PATH'I DEĞİŞTİRİLİR. > #vi /etc/passwd > arge_ftp:x:503:503::/var/www/html/arge_ftp/htdocs:/sbin/nologin > -------------------------------------------------------------------- > 5) USER'A SAMBA PAROLASI VERILIR > #smbpasswd -a arge_ftp > -------------------------------------------------------------------- > 6) USER'IN PATH'ININE SAMBA İÇİN YAZMA HAKKI VERİLİR. > #chmod o+w /var/www/html/arge_ftp/htdocs/ > -------------------------------------------------------------------- > > ------------------------------ > Date: Tue, 17 Jul 2012 16:06:50 +0300 > From: [email protected] > To: [email protected] > Subject: [Linux-sunucu] Grup kullanıcı İzinleri > > > Merhaba, > > Toplam 5 kullanıcı yaratıp bu kullanıcıların kendi klasörleri > olucak.(vhosts/kullanıcı) WinScp ile bağlandıklarında sadece kendi > klasörlerinde işlem yapabilcekler diğer kullanıcıların dosyalarını > görmeyecek ve herhangi bir işlemde bulunamayacak. Uzaktan kullanıcı php > dosyaları upload ettiklerinde çalıştırabilmeli. Bu şekilde nasıl bir > kullanıcı ya da grup oluşturabilirim ? > > www-data grubun haklarına sahip olucak ama diğer kullanıcıların > klasörlerine ne erişebilcek ne de php dosyalarını çalıştırabilecek. > > Teşekkürler. > > _______________________________________________ Linux-sunucu E-Posta > Listesi [email protected] Liste kurallar�n� > http://liste.linux.org.tr/kurallar.php ba�lant�s�ndan okuyabilirsiniz; Bu > Listede neden bulundu�unuzu bilmiyorsan�z veya art�k bu listeden gelen > e-postalar� almak istemiyorsan�z a�a��daki ba�lant� adresini kullanarak 1 > dakika i�inde �yeli�inizi sonland�rabilirsiniz. > https://liste.linux.org.tr/mailman/listinfo/linux-sunucu > > _______________________________________________ > Linux-sunucu E-Posta Listesi > [email protected] > > Liste kurallarını http://liste.linux.org.tr/kurallar.php bağlantısından > okuyabilirsiniz; > > Bu Listede neden bulunduğunuzu bilmiyorsanız veya artık bu listeden gelen > e-postaları almak istemiyorsanız aşağıdaki bağlantı adresini kullanarak 1 > dakika içinde üyeliğinizi sonlandırabilirsiniz. > https://liste.linux.org.tr/mailman/listinfo/linux-sunucu > > -- *Görünenler*, *gerçek olsaydı bilime* gerek kalmazdı.
_______________________________________________ Linux-sunucu E-Posta Listesi [email protected] Liste kurallarını http://liste.linux.org.tr/kurallar.php bağlantısından okuyabilirsiniz; Bu Listede neden bulunduğunuzu bilmiyorsanız veya artık bu listeden gelen e-postaları almak istemiyorsanız aşağıdaki bağlantı adresini kullanarak 1 dakika içinde üyeliğinizi sonlandırabilirsiniz. https://liste.linux.org.tr/mailman/listinfo/linux-sunucu
